## Break-Glass Access: Fareform Rules Engine

Fareform computes shipping fees for all Lockhaven storefronts. Normal changes go through the rules review queue. In an outage where the queue is down and fees are miscalculating, break-glass access lets you edit rules directly. This is logged and reviewed afterward. To open the break-glass console, authenticate with the recovery passphrase below.

unlock words, fawig-bagef: olidor-holir-istox-holath-tamys-quenion-giliel

Subject: DR Drill — Importa CSV Wizard, Thursday

Hi Renna,

This Thursday we'll run the disaster-recovery drill for the Importa CSV wizard. We'll simulate loss of the Bellvale staging cluster and restore mappings from the cold archive. Please confirm the rollback build is tagged beforehand and that validation fixtures are current. To unseal the archive during the drill, use the recovery passphrase below.

unlock words, hahaf-fajeg: quenmir-belius

## Tuning — FleetSip Fuel Report

The FleetSip report job aggregates odometer and pump records nightly. From a security standpoint, the relevant knobs are batch size, retry count, and the record-age cutoff: oversized batches widen the window during which raw telemetry sits unencrypted in the worker's scratch buffer, and aggressive retries can amplify a poisoned input. All values are read once at startup from the signed config bundle; runtime mutation is rejected. The reviewed defaults for this release are listed below.

limits module of bahap-yaweg:
BUDGETS = {
    "praion": 741,
    "istax": 629,
    "holdor": 926,
    "ulaion": 219,
    "gorwyn": 412,
}

## Prototype Workshop — Contractor Access

Visiting contractors working in the Fenwick Prototype Workshop (Building C, ground floor, Ashleigh Park campus) must first sign in at the main gatehouse and collect a high-visibility vest. The workshop door stays locked at all times due to active machinery; never wedge it open. Escort requirements are waived for contractors on the approved register. To enter, use the keypad code provided below.

staff pass of bagag-kagap = bdg-JYSXWC-13596230